Use this checklist when adding a new mode: dcr entry to packages/shared/src/consts/providers/mcp-servers.ts.
Default goal: upgrade or add catalog entries — not re-audit providers already on dcr.
Read mcp-servers.ts and blocked-mcp-servers.md, then classify each target:
Catalog oauth.mode | Blocked list | Action |
|---|---|---|
provider-managed (or missing entry) | not listed | Onboard — docs gate + probes + catalog/blocker edits |
provider-managed | open blocker | Skip — already triaged; only re-probe if user says unblocked |
dcr | — | Skip — do not run full onboarding or assign batch agents |
novu-app / user-app | — | Skip — out of scope for this skill unless user asks |
Do not label work as VERIFY_ONLY in a batch onboarding run. That outcome is for explicit single-provider regression requests only (e.g. “re-probe Sentry after an outage”).

| Situation | Action |
|---|---|
| PRM + AS metadata + DCR + token exchange all follow RFC behavior | Catalog entry only |
AS downgrades auth method at DCR (e.g. returns none) | Generic flow already handles RFC 7591 §3.2.1 |
| Issuer / PRM / gateway mismatch (Clerk, Vercel, PlanetScale-style) | Extend mcp-oauth-issuer-match.ts (review-gated) |
| Token endpoint returns non-standard JSON | Extend mcp-oauth-callback/token-exchange-outcome.ts (review-gated) |
PRM advertises oversized scopes_supported (Slack URL limits) | Pin oauth.scopes on the catalog dcr entry |
Default rule: do not touch generate-mcp-oauth-url.usecase.ts or mcp-oauth-callback.usecase.ts for a new provider unless discovery or token parsing truly cannot express the quirk generically.
Replace placeholders before running. Paste command output into the PR body.
MCP_URL="https://mcp.example.com/mcp"
curl -sS "$MCP_URL/.well-known/oauth-protected-resource" | jq .
# Also try path-suffixed well-known if the MCP URL has a path:
curl -sS "$(python3 - <<'PY'
from urllib.parse import urlparse
u = urlparse("https://mcp.example.com/mcp")
print(f"{u.scheme}://{u.netloc}/.well-known/oauth-protected-resource{u.path.rstrip('/')}")
PY
)" | jq .
Confirm: authorization_servers is non-empty, scopes_supported or challenge scope is documented.
ISSUER="https://auth.example.com"
curl -sS "$ISSUER/.well-known/oauth-authorization-server" | jq .
Confirm:
authorization_endpoint, token_endpoint, registration_endpoint presentcode_challenge_methods_supported includes S256token_endpoint_auth_methods_supported documentedREGISTER_URL="https://auth.example.com/register"
REDIRECT_URI="https://api.novu.co/v1/agents/mcp/oauth/callback"
curl -sS -X POST "$REGISTER_URL" \
-H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
-H 'Accept: application/json' \
-d "{
\"redirect_uris\": [\"$REDIRECT_URI\"],
\"client_name\": \"Novu probe\",
\"application_type\": \"web\",
\"grant_types\": [\"authorization_code\", \"refresh_token\"],
\"response_types\": [\"code\"],
\"token_endpoint_auth_method\": \"client_secret_post\"
}" | jq .
Confirm:
